Rafe Needleman makes a great point about the new Facebook App Center. I firmly believe that standards-friendly HTML5 is where things are going, and I hope that the Facebook App Center will help push us in that direction.

So what can Facebook actually sell to users on the site? Non-platform-specific apps, or HTML5 apps. Facebook will take the customary 30% fee for app sales (Microsoft charges less, by the way) and may well make some money from this, but the real win for Facebook isnt retail sales of apps, its getting developers to build apps for the platform-agnostic standard of HTML5 instead of for proprietary operating systems.
